Why Does My Blue Heeler Lick Me All The Time?

Question: I just moved into my aunts house where she has this blue heeler. He loves to constantly come by and lick my legs. I was told maybe its the salt that we carry. He not only does it to me but everyone he can lick. Why does he do this?